
在Excel中汇总多个表格的数据,可以使用合并、透视表、Power Query等方法。这些方法各有优势:合并功能使用简单、透视表适用于分析、Power Query处理大数据高效。下面将详细介绍这三种方法,并逐步指导你如何使用它们来汇总多个表格的数据。
一、使用合并功能
Excel的合并功能适用于简单的数据汇总。它可以将多个工作表中的数据合并到一个新的工作表中。
1. 创建一个新的工作表
首先,创建一个新的工作表来存放汇总的数据。你可以右键点击工作簿底部的标签,选择“插入”,然后选择“工作表”。
2. 使用合并功能
在新的工作表中,选择你希望放置汇总数据的第一个单元格。然后,点击“数据”选项卡,选择“合并”功能。你会看到一个对话框,允许你选择要合并的范围。
3. 选择数据范围
在合并对话框中,点击“添加”按钮,然后选择第一个工作表的数据范围。重复此步骤,直到你添加了所有要合并的工作表。你还可以选择合并方式,如“求和”、“平均值”等。
4. 完成合并
点击“确定”按钮,Excel将自动将所有选择的范围合并到新的工作表中。
二、使用透视表
透视表是一种强大的工具,适用于复杂的数据分析和汇总。它可以从多个工作表中提取数据,并生成一个综合报告。
1. 创建透视表
在Excel中,点击“插入”选项卡,选择“透视表”。在弹出的对话框中,选择“使用外部数据源”。
2. 添加数据源
点击“选择连接”按钮,然后选择“添加”按钮。选择你要汇总的工作表,并为每个工作表指定一个名称。
3. 配置透视表
在透视表字段列表中,拖动你要分析的数据字段到行、列和数值区域。你可以根据需要调整透视表的布局和格式。
4. 更新数据
当你添加或修改源数据时,只需右键点击透视表,选择“刷新”即可更新汇总数据。
三、使用Power Query
Power Query是一种更为强大的工具,适用于处理大量数据和复杂的汇总任务。它可以从多个工作表、工作簿甚至外部数据源中提取数据,并进行转换和汇总。
1. 启动Power Query
在Excel中,点击“数据”选项卡,选择“获取数据”选项,然后选择“从其他来源”。选择“从工作簿”选项。
2. 导入数据
在导入对话框中,选择你要汇总的数据工作簿。Excel将显示工作簿中的所有表格和工作表。选择你要导入的数据表,并点击“加载”。
3. 合并查询
在Power Query编辑器中,选择“合并查询”选项。选择你要合并的查询,并指定合并的列。你可以选择“左连接”、“右连接”或“内连接”等合并方式。
4. 应用转换
在Power Query编辑器中,你可以对数据进行各种转换,如筛选、排序、删除列、添加计算列等。完成后,点击“关闭并加载”按钮,数据将返回到Excel工作表中。
5. 刷新数据
当源数据发生变化时,你可以右键点击Power Query结果表,选择“刷新”来更新数据。
四、数据验证和清理
在汇总多个表格的数据时,数据验证和清理是一个重要步骤。确保源数据的一致性和准确性,可以提高汇总数据的质量。
1. 数据格式一致性
确保所有源数据表格的格式一致,如列名、数据类型等。这将有助于避免合并时出现问题。
2. 清理重复数据
在汇总数据之前,检查并清理重复数据。这可以使用Excel的“删除重复项”功能来实现。
3. 处理空值
在汇总数据时,处理空值是一个重要步骤。你可以选择删除包含空值的行,或者使用Excel的“填充”功能来填充空值。
五、使用宏自动化
如果你需要定期汇总多个表格的数据,可以使用宏来自动化这个过程。宏是一种脚本语言,可以记录和执行一系列操作。
1. 录制宏
在Excel中,点击“开发工具”选项卡,选择“录制宏”。执行你要自动化的操作,然后停止录制。
2. 编辑宏
点击“开发工具”选项卡,选择“宏”选项,然后选择你录制的宏。点击“编辑”按钮,你可以看到宏的代码。你可以根据需要修改代码。
3. 运行宏
当你需要汇总数据时,只需运行宏即可自动执行汇总操作。
六、结论
汇总多个表格的数据是Excel中的一个常见任务。通过使用合并功能、透视表、Power Query和宏,你可以高效地汇总和分析数据。每种方法都有其优势和适用场景,你可以根据实际需求选择合适的方法。同时,数据验证和清理也是确保汇总数据质量的关键步骤。通过合理应用这些工具和技巧,你可以大大提高数据汇总的效率和准确性。
相关问答FAQs:
1. 如何在Excel中汇总多个表格的数据?
- 问题:我有多个Excel表格,想要将它们的数据汇总到一个表格中,应该怎么做?
- 回答:您可以使用Excel的数据透视表功能来汇总多个表格的数据。首先,在一个新的工作表中创建一个数据透视表。然后,将需要汇总的表格复制到同一个工作簿中,并在数据透视表中选择这些表格的数据源。接下来,根据需要设置行、列和值字段,以及任何其他筛选条件。最后,刷新数据透视表,即可看到汇总后的结果。
2. 在Excel中如何合并多个表格的数据?
- 问题:我有多个Excel表格,想要将它们的数据合并到一个表格中,该怎么做呢?
- 回答:您可以使用Excel的合并功能来合并多个表格的数据。首先,打开一个新的工作表作为合并后的表格。然后,逐个打开需要合并的表格,并选择并复制它们的数据范围。接下来,将复制的数据粘贴到合并后的表格中,并确保每个表格的数据都在不同的行或列中。最后,根据需要对合并后的表格进行格式化和排序。
3. 如何在Excel中汇总多个工作簿的数据?
- 问题:我有多个Excel工作簿,想要将它们的数据汇总到一个工作簿中,应该怎么做?
- 回答:您可以使用Excel的数据链接功能来汇总多个工作簿的数据。首先,打开一个新的工作簿作为汇总后的工作簿。然后,在该工作簿中选择一个单元格,点击“数据”选项卡中的“来自其他来源”按钮,选择“从工作簿”选项。接下来,选择需要汇总的工作簿并确定数据范围,然后点击“确定”按钮。最后,根据需要设置数据链接的刷新选项,刷新数据链接,即可看到汇总后的结果。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4598691